-
GAMEPOD.hu
A Microsoft Excel topic célja segítséget kérni és nyújtani Excellel kapcsolatos problémákra.
Kérdés felvetése előtt olvasd el, ha még nem tetted.
Új hozzászólás Aktív témák
-
Locsi
senior tag
Sziasztok.
Ezt, hogy kellene tovább írni, hogy ha az f mezőbe beírok valamit, akkor a d mezőbe beírja az aktuális dátumot, és időt.
Private Sub Worksheet_Change(ByVal Target As Range)
Dim Lrow As Single
Dim AStr As String
Dim Value As Variant
If Not Intersect(Target, Range("A:B")) Is Nothing Then
For Each Value In Target
If Value <> "" Then
Range("C" & Value.Row).Value = Now
End If
Next Value
End If
End Sub[ Szerkesztve ]
-
Locsi
senior tag
Még egy kérdésem lenne. Hogy lehetne ennél azt megcsinálni, hogy a két kitöltött oszlopból (D-C) kiszámolja a az eltelt időkülönbséget (2015.03.20 8:55:35 - 2015.03.20 8:54:33) azt beírja a G oszlopba, és ezt elossza az F oszlopban lévő értékkel, az meg beírja a H oszlopba. A segítséget köszönöm.
Private Sub Worksheet_Change(ByVal Target As Range)
Dim Lrow As Single
Dim AStr As String
Dim Value As Variant
If Not Intersect(Target, Range("A:B")) Is Nothing Then
For Each Value In Target
If Value <> "" Then
Range("C" & Value.Row).Value = Now
End If
Next Value
End If
If Not Intersect(Target, Range("E:F")) Is Nothing Then
For Each cl In Intersect(Target, Range("E:F")).Cells
Cells(cl.Row, "D").Value = Now()
Next
End If
End Sub -
Locsi
senior tag
Itt egy másik link.
-
Locsi
senior tag
Hogy érthetőbb legyen, amit evvel "Hogy lehetne ennél azt megcsinálni, hogy a két kitöltött oszlopból (D-C) kiszámolja a az eltelt időkülönbséget (2015.03.20 8:55:35 - 2015.03.20 8:54:33) azt beírja a G oszlopba, és ezt elossza az F oszlopban lévő értékkel, az meg beírja a H oszlopba." akarok, megpróbálom egy képpel érthetővé tenni. Amúgy melóhelyen lenne a termelést követő gépnapló, a papírt elkerülendő.
[ Szerkesztve ]
-
Locsi
senior tag
Akkor induljunk. A, vagy B oszlop kitöltésekor a C oszlopba kerüljön be a kezdési idő, dátum, óra, perc. Ekkor elindul a az alkatrész gyártása, és ha elkészült, akkor a E, vagy F oszlop kitöltésekor kerüljön be a D oszlopba befejezési idő, dátum, óra, perc. A D oszlop, és a C oszlop különbsége kerüljön be G oszlopba óra, perc, másodperc pontossággal, a H oszlopba pedig kerüljön be a G oszlop osztva F oszlop, szintén óra, perc, másodperc pontossággal, és ezt a műveletet végezze el minden sor kitöltésekor. Remélem érthető voltam. Köszönöm a segítséget.
[ Szerkesztve ]
-
Locsi
senior tag
Úgy néz ki probléma megoldva, a libreoffice szépen futtatja a makrókat.
Új hozzászólás Aktív témák
- iPhone topik
- USB to S/PDif konverter a modern RIAA, elektroncsövekkel
- Milyen CPU léghűtést vegyek?
- (Újra)indítjuk a PH! YouTube-csatornáját
- Samsung Galaxy S24 Ultra - ha működik, ne változtass!
- GTA V
- Luck Dragon: Asszociációs játék. :)
- Samsung Galaxy S10e - esszenciális
- Suzuki topik
- Tombol az AI-láz: az NVIDIA már értékesebb, mint az Apple
- További aktív témák...
- AKCIÓ! - STEAM kulcsok / Punch Club, Oddworld: Soulstorm, Children of Morta, stb. - 2024.05.16.
- Adobe Creative Cloud - 2024. 04. 05 - 2025. 04. 05-ig
- Canva Pro előfizetés - 1 éves
- Bontatlan - BATTLEFIELD 1 Collectors Edition - Játékszoftver nélkül
- PC JÁTÉKOK (OLCSÓ STEAM, EA , UPLAY KULCSOK ÉS SOKMINDEN MÁS IS 100% GARANCIA )
Állásajánlatok
Cég: Alpha Laptopszerviz Kft.
Város: Pécs
Cég: Ozeki Kft.
Város: Debrecen